Brooklyn, NY---The Brooklyn College Bulldogs (11-8, 8-2 CUNYAC) got contributions from each of their 12 players who entered the game on Wednesday evening as they controlled the contest from start to finish, defeating Medgar Evers 67-34 (4-15, 1-9 CUNYAC).
Brooklyn's freshman guard Zoe Randolph scored a team-high and a personal career-high 10 pionts in the win. Ashley Allen had game-highs of nine assists and four steals for BC as well.
BC started the game on a 7-0 run as Elisha Raiford and Ariel Smith converted on layups before Lauren Plagainos knocked down a long-range three.
The Bulldogs would never trail in this game and all 12 players who entered the game for Brooklyn saw at least 12 minutes of action.
BC took a 25-point halftime advantage into the locker room and led by as many as 37, 54-17, with 9:29 to go in the contest.
Medgar Evers was led by Brooke Harris who scored 13 points.
The win extends Brooklyn's winning streak to three games and gives them a one and a half game lead atop the CUNYAC South Division standings.
The Bulldogs will be back in action on Saturday as they travel to Richard Stockton College to take on the Ospreys in a 1:00 pm affair, while Medgar will host York on Friday at 6:00 pm.
The BC Women will return home next Wednesday as they host York in a game that could determine the winner of the CUNYAC South Division.
